Robert Vaden Tabbed C-USA Newcomer Of The Year

March 11, 2008

IRVING, Texas ----- UAB junior guard/forward Robert Vaden has been selected as the 2008 Conference USA Newcomer of the Year, league officials announced on Tuesday. The Indianapolis, Ind. native becomes the first UAB player in school history to earn the accolade.

"This is a terrific honor for Robert Vaden," UAB head coach Mike Davis said. "Robert is a special player and he is having a great season. I am glad the coaches and media rewarded him because he is very deserving of this honor."

Vaden, who was selected as a First Team All-C-USA honoree on Monday, is arguably having one of the best seasons in UAB history. He already surpassed the school's single-season three-pointers made (138) and attempted (327) records, as well as the single-season scoring record for a junior (655). He is also threatening single-season school marks in scoring average (21.8), scoring (655) and free throw percentage (87.0).

The Indiana University transfer leads the team and ranks third in Conference USA with 21.8 points per game. Vaden leads the league and the nation in threes made, attempted and per game average (4.6). He also leads C-USA in minutes per game (35.0), is third in free throw percentage (87.0) and fifth in three-point shooting (42.2).

Vaden and his UAB teammates will play the winner of Tulsa and East Carolina in the quarterfinals of the 2008 Conference USA Tournament. The game will tip off at Noon CT on Thursday and will be aired on CSS.
